Tori Amos musical 'due this year'

Tori Amos' long-awaited musical will open at the National Theatre later this year - two years after it was first announced.

The singer-songwriter, who had a number one hit with Professional Widow in 1996, has written music and lyrics for The Light Princess which is based on a story by Scottish writer George MacDonald.

The show was originally scheduled to appear at the theatre, on London's South Bank, in April 2012. It has been scheduled for some time in October this year.

National Theatre director Nicholas Hytner said the delay was down to the fact that musicals "take a hell of a lot of writing and developing and testing out".

He said: "There have been books written about why good musicals are so hard to come by. It's because so many different people have to get themselves travelling along the same road.

"You write a brilliant song and you suddenly find that 20 minutes of the show leading up to the brilliant song no longer work, and it kills the next 45 minutes: so, do you keep the brilliant song or do you chuck out the brilliant song?"
